As you all know by now, the second anniversary of Star Trek Online will start on 10 AM PST on Thursday, February 2nd, and end around the same time on Monday, February 6th.
During this event there is an opportunity to pick up the new Federation or Klingon cruiser for free!

All Federation characters of at least level 5 will be able to acquire the new Odyssey class starship for free. You must be a Vice Admiral to operate the Odyssey class starship. Any character below Vice Admiral rank will receive an inventory item that can be opened later, upon achieving Vice Admiral, in order to access the ship.

All Klingon Defense Force characters of at least level 21 will be able to acquire the new Bortas class starship for free. You must be a Lt. General to operate the Bortas class starship. Any character below Lt. General rank will receive an inventory item that can be opened later, upon achieving Lt. General, in order to access the ship.


Some data on these ships have been released, as posted below.





The pinnacle of Federation starship design, the Odyssey Star Cruiser will carry the Federation into a new generation of exploration.

In honor of this monumental technological achievement, Starfleet Command has authorized the construction of a new flagship. This vessel, the U.S.S. Enterprise-F, will embolden its crew to embrace the principles of exploration and cooperation that are the hallmarks of the Federation. In the Odyssey class, crews will explore strange new worlds, seek out new lifeforms and new civilizations and boldly go where no ship has gone before.

The Odyssey class is the largest vessel ever created by Starfleet. Its massive size makes it very resilient, but its turn rate is reduced by the bulk of the vessel. The Odyssey's unique split saucer pylon reduces subspace wake at higher warp speeds. The Odyssey is designed as an extreme long-range vessel, and can operate for long periods of time away from support. Because of this, it is the most versatile cruiser ever developed by the Starfleet Corps of Engineers and features Universal Ensign and Lieutenant Commander Bridge Offer Stations that can by operated by any Bridge Officer class.

Requires: Vice Admiral rank (level 50)

Weapons: 4 Fore, 4 Aft
Device Slots: 4
Console Upgrades: 2 Tactical, 4 Engineering, 3 Science

Bridge Officer Stations: 1 Lieutenant Tactical, 1 Commander Engineering, 1 Lieutenant Science, 1 Ensign Universal, 1 Lieutenant Commander Universal

Hull Strength: 42,000
Maximum Warp: 9.996
Turn Rate: 6
Impulse Modifier: 0.15
Shield Modifier: 1.15

+10 Power to Shields, +10 Power to Auxiliary






Not content to rest on their laurels, the KDF engineering teams at the Ty'Gokor Fleet Yards have been hard at work advancing Klingon ship design into the 25th century. When Chancellor J'mpok demanded a new, more powerful flagship to lead the Empire, they were ready with the Bortas, a ship that will bring swift vengeance to enemies of the Empire.

The Bortas Battle Cruiser is the largest, most powerful battle cruiser in the Klingon arsenal. Its massive hull affords it incredible resilience in battle, but it sacrifices turn rate for that size. The Bortas is designed to take on any foe no matter how powerful, and because of that is designed with versatility in mind. It features Universal Ensign and Lieutenant Commander Bridge Officer Stations that can be operated by any Bridge Officer class.

Requires: Lt. General rank (level 50)

Weapons: 4 Fore, 4 Aft
Device Slots: 4
Console Upgrades: 4 Tactical, 4 Engineering, 1 Science

Bridge Officer Stations: 1 Lieutenant Tactical, 1 Commander Engineering, 1 Lieutenant Science, 1 Ensign Universal, 1 Lieutenant Commander Universal

Hull Strength: 43,500
Maximum Warp: 9.96
Turn Rate: 5.5
Impulse Modifier: 0.15
Shield Modifier: 1.0

+15 Power to Weapons, +5 Power to Engines
Standard Cloaking Device
Can Equip Cannons

We are rapidly approaching Star Trek Online's second anniversary on February 2nd, 2012. To celebrate this moment in Star Trek history, we have four days of fun lined up for you. The event will run from around 10 AM PST on Thursday, February 2nd, through around the same time on Monday, February 6th.

As with many STO events, Q will be the master of ceremonies. Log in each day and seek out Q at Earth Spacedock or Qo’noS, and he’ll have something unusual to do. Q is easily bored and really enjoys watching humanoids do silly things. Complete his task, and he’ll have a fun prize for you! Log in all four days to collect all the prizes. What are they? You’ll have to find out for yourselves by joining in the event.

Q isn’t the only one celebrating, however. Starfleet Command is commissioning the new Odyssey class cruiser starship that weekend. Players level 5 and above should report to Engineer Kani (in front of Admiral Quinn’s office on Earth Spacedock) for a mission to take one of the new Odyssey class ships on a shakedown cruise. Complete the mission to receive an Odyssey class ship of your very own.

When the Klingon Defense Force intelligence service alerted the High Council with Starfleet's activities, they decided to launch their newest ship, the Bortas (Vengeance) class starship the same day. KDF officers level 21 and above should report to Engineer Tum’Era (in front of the Great Hall on Qo’noS) for a similar shakedown mission. Those who complete the mission will earn a Bortas class ship of their own to command.

These two ships will be free to everyone during the event, regardless of level or rank. The ships require you be level 50 to fly them in combat, so characters of lower level will find an item in their inventory that they cannot use until they reach level 50. After the event, these two ships will no longer be obtainable for a while. We have not finalized details yet on when they will return, but we will announce the details once we have them.
